Biography

Renske Doorenspleet is an Associate Professor in the Department of Politics and International Studies at the University of Warwick. She holds an MA and Ph.D. in Political Science from Leiden University. Her research primarily focuses on democratic transitions and consolidation, freedom and participation, political institutions in divided societies, and the interplay between religion and politics. Doorenspleet has published extensively in leading international journals and authored influential books, including 'Democratic Transitions: Exploring Structural Sources Fourth Wave' and 'Rethinking Value Democracy.' She has received several awards for her theses and research projects, including notable recognitions from the Dutch/Belgian Political Science Association and the International Studies Association. As an educator, she teaches various undergraduate and postgraduate courses and has been involved in innovative teaching projects. She regularly supervises PhD students and has acted as an external examiner for numerous theses internationally. Her current research interests include global trends in authoritarianism, democratic innovations, and the relationship between religion and politics.
